Living In Cliffside Park, New Jersey Summary

Life in Cliffside Park research summary. HomeSnacks has been using Saturday Night Science to research the quality of life in Cliffside Park over the past nine years using Census, FBI, Zillow, and other primary data sources. Based on the most recently available data, we found the following about life in Cliffside Park:

  • The population in Cliffside Park is 25,580.

  • The median home value in Cliffside Park is $625,071.

  • The median income in Cliffside Park is $94,960.

  • The cost of living in Cliffside Park is 149 which is 1.5x higher than the national average.

  • The median rent in Cliffside Park is $1,783.

  • The unemployment rate in Cliffside Park is 4.8%.

  • The poverty rate in Cliffside Park is 11.3%.

  • The average high in Cliffside Park is 62.1° and the average low is 46.9°.

Cliffside Park, NJ Crime Report

Crime in Cliffside Park summary. We use data from the FBI to determine the crime rates in Cliffside Park. Key points include:

  • There were 201 total crimes in Cliffside Park in the last reporting year.

  • The overall crime rate per 100,000 people in Cliffside Park is 770.0 / 100k people.

  • The violent crime rate per 100,000 people in Cliffside Park is 126.4 / 100k people.

  • The property crime rate per 100,000 people in Cliffside Park is 643.6 / 100k people.

  • Overall, crime in Cliffside Park is -63.67% below the national average.

Cliffside Park, NJ Cost Of Living

Cost of living in Cliffside Park summary. We use data on the cost of living to determine how expensive it is to live in Cliffside Park. Real estate prices drive most of the variance in cost of living around New Jersey. Key points include:

  • The cost of living in Cliffside Park is 149 with 100 being average.

  • The cost of living in Cliffside Park is 1.5x higher than the national average.

  • The median home value in Cliffside Park is $625,071.

  • The median income in Cliffside Park is $94,960.

Cliffside Park, NJ Weather

  • The average high in Cliffside Park is 62.1° and the average low is 46.9°.

  • There are 78.0 days of precipitation each year.

  • Expect an average of 48.7 inches of precipitation each year with 26.0 inches of snow.

Cliffside Park Demographics And Statistics

Population over time in Cliffside Park

The current population in Cliffside Park is 25,580. The population has increased 9.5% from 2010.
